"The actions of Essendon's Leroy Jetta during the second quarter of Saturday's game were assessed. The panel said Jetta had the ball and was trying to avoid being tackled as he prepared to kick for goal. Melbourne player Joel Macdonald dispossessed Jetta with an attempted tackle and Jetta exaggerated the contact by falling backwards as he went to ground. The panel said that while Jetta's actions were exaggerated, it was their view they were not excessive in nature and he did not feign illegal contact. No further action was taken."
